Final Examination Policy for Fall, Winter, and Spring Quarters
It is the policy of Wright State University that no comprehensive final exam may be given during the last week of classes. If a comprehensive final exam is scheduled, it must be given during the time period designated by the Registrar. Any deviation from this policy requires written agreement from the appropriate department chair or dean.
Approved by Academic Council 11/26/90; General Faculty 2/12/91; Board of Trustees 3/27/91

- Classes meeting M, W, F (or any combination thereof) or T, R (or any combination thereof) should use the FIRST class meeting time as a basis for determining the final exam slot.
- Class meeting times starting outside of the standard timeblock should use that timeblock's start time (e.g., a 12:30 p.m. M,W,F class should use the 12:15 M,W,F class timeblock, and thus the 1:00-3:00 Wednesday final exam time).
- For scheduling purposes, a maximum of three daytime exams are scheduled each day of final exam week with one daytime final exam slot unscheduled.
- Back-to-back classes have final exams on alternating days.
- Please use the "Unscheduled time" for study sessions, approved rescheduled exams, faculty meetings, and other University business.
- Exam times match class times and days as closely as possible
Evening Class Information:
- Classes meeting more than twice a week follow the "Monday & Wednesday" or "Tuesday & Thursday" exam schedule, using their FIRST class meeting time as a basis for determining the final exam slot.
- Class meeting times which start outside of the standard timeblock should use that timeblock's start time (i.e., a 6:15 p.m. Monday-only class should use the 8:00-10:00 p.m. Monday final exam time).
- Five-credit-hour MTH/STT classes starting at 7:30 p.m. should use the 8:00 p.m. final exam time slot.
- For scheduling purposes, a maximum of two evening exams are scheduled each evening of final exam week.
- Exam times match class times and evenings as closely as possible.
